As long as everyone has nothing to do but perseverate over polls until tonight’s debate, I thought I’d give you a walk-through of the six national polls released today.

Monmouth: Clinton +3
Quinnipiac: Clinton +1
YouGov/Econ: Clinton +4
Bloomberg/Selzer: Tie
Morning Consult: Clinton +2
Franklin Pierce: Clinton +2

If you add these up and get a simple average they average out to Clinton +2. The current PollTracker Average is Clinton +1.2 but that takes the trend into account and obviously polls before today.

An additional bit of information is that we are using the head to head result as opposed to the multi-party result. And most but not all of those lean slightly more to Trump.

Of these polls, I would say Selzer and Monmouth have the best rep, with Quinnipiac only just a shade lower. Many would put them all in top tier. YouGov has a decent rep but it’s online and I’m a bit skittish about online polls this year. Morning Consult is another online with less of a track record. Franklin Pierce is another poller but I have less of a sense of them outside New Hampshire.
